Giles RTW Fall 2012
Setting the house on fire. Giles Deacon brought new, fashionable meaning to that expression, imagining a manor up in flames, and questioning: What would its occupants might claim as their most treasure possessions? Well, their evening finery, naturally. A scorched invitation summoned guests to The Stationers’ Hall, a storied livery company for the book and publishing industry whose history stretches back to medieval times.
